Curriculum & learning
B
"Teachers regularly reflect on provision for children's learning, align their work with Te Whāriki, the early childhood curriculum, and identify learning outcomes for children."

Sound Te Whāriki alignment with regular reflection on learning provision

Children's wellbeing
B
"Children settle well into the kindergarten environment, choosing to play in small groups or individually. Friendships are evident. Children have a sense of ownership of this space and quickly engage with the wide variety of experiences offered."

Children settle well, friendships evident, strong sense of ownership and engagement

Whānau partnership
B
"Parents who spoke with ERO expressed appreciation for the teachers, the environment and how well their children were engaged in the programme."

Parents express appreciation; community focus evident in programme

Bicultural practice
C
"Teachers have a commitment to the ongoing development of their bicultural practices. Teachers continue to build their confidence in speaking te reo Māori throughout the daily programme, to better reflect the bicultural approaches underpinning the curriculum."

Commitment to bicultural development; teachers building confidence in te reo
